Slate roof repair services involve addressing issues related to the natural slate shingles that form a durable and attractive roofing material. These services typically include inspecting the roof for damage, replacing broken or missing slate tiles, and repairing underlying structures such as battens or sheathing. Skilled contractors may also perform sealing or waterproofing treatments to prevent water infiltration. The goal is to restore the roof’s integrity while maintaining its aesthetic appeal, ensuring that the slate remains functional and visually consistent.

This type of repair service helps resolve common problems like cracked, broken, or slipped slate tiles, which can lead to leaks or further structural damage if left unaddressed. Over time, slate roofs may also develop issues such as moss growth, granule loss, or deterioration of the fasteners holding the tiles in place. Addressing these problems early can prevent more extensive damage, reduce the risk of water intrusion, and extend the lifespan of the roof. Proper repairs can also improve energy efficiency by maintaining the roof’s protective qualities.

The overview below groups typical Slate Roof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hudson County, NJ.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material Replacement Costs - Replacing damaged slate tiles typically costs between $600 and $1,200 per square, depending on the quality and thickness of the slate used. For a standard 200-square-foot section, costs can range from $12,000 to $24,000 for full replacement.

Repair Service Fees - Minor repairs, such as replacing individual broken tiles or fixing flashing, usually range from $300 to $800 per project. Larger repairs involving multiple sections may increase the cost accordingly.

Inspection and Assessment - Professional inspections for slate roof damage generally cost between $150 and $400. These assessments help determine the extent of the damage and the necessary repairs or replacements.

Maintenance and Cleaning - Routine maintenance, including cleaning and minor repairs, typically falls within $200 to $500 annually. Proper upkeep can extend the lifespan of a slate roof and prevent costly future repairs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common issues with slate roofs? Common problems include cracked or broken slates, loose tiles, and damage caused by weather conditions.

How can I tell if my slate roof needs repairs? Signs include missing or damaged slates, leaks inside the building, or visible deterioration on the roof surface.

What types of repairs do slate roof specialists perform? Repairs may involve replacing broken slates, fixing flashing, sealing leaks, and reinforcing the roof structure.

Are slate roof repairs expensive? Repair costs depend on the extent of damage and the amount of work needed; a local professional can provide estimates after inspection.

How long do slate roof repairs typically last? Properly performed repairs can extend the lifespan of a slate roof for many years, with periodic maintenance recommended.
